Transaction 284a5324aec79aaebb4d70a6a1e9cb3af355d60a52d13948f6e87c27df26d9c5

1 Input
2 Outputs
  • 284a5324aec79aaebb4d70a6a1e9cb3af355d60a52d13948f6e87c27df26d9c5:0
  • value  25500000
    address  147qrqXYZ77dcNRLDYgXzHfFLhjS1kj8qe
  • 284a5324aec79aaebb4d70a6a1e9cb3af355d60a52d13948f6e87c27df26d9c5:1
  • value  44820268078
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D